The McLellan-Sweat Mansion is a historic location on High Street in Portland that was built in the early 1800s. The mansion was designated a National Historic Landmark in 1970 and is believed to be haunted. The ghost that haunts the place is the same ghost known to haunt the nearby Clapp House. Captain Asa Clapp's apparition has been spotted, and other paranormal reports include disembodied footsteps, cold spots, and an overall eerie presence.
